HIV-1 Viral Subtype Differences in the Rate of CD4+ T-Cell Decline Among HIV Seroincident Antiretroviral Naive Persons in Rakai District, Uganda

Infection with subtype D is associated with significantly faster rates of CD4 T-cell loss than subtype A. This may explain the more rapid disease progression for subtype D compared with subtype A.
